I recently purchased a Zv1 on CACO and was wondering what sundown recones would work. I'm looking to have around 1.5k - 2k rms going to the woofer. I was told the Zv2 is way too loose and was wondering if a NIGHTSHADE drop-in recone would work. Thanks in advance!!

Im almost certain you are limited to the zv1 coil in that motor. All the other model motors (zv2, zv3, nightshade v2) have a bit more girth to the coil.

Im not sure about the zv3, but the zv2 and nightshade v2 are way to big of coils to fit the gap. The zv1 coil can also be used in the nightshades v1 as well and the DD9500 motors.

You would be able to use whatever cone he has for it, same for the spdiers. Spiders from the zv3 or the nightshade v2 would work.

As for power handling, it would come down to power being clean, and a correct box. I dont see why it wouldnt be able to handle 1500ish rms tho.
